Join Our Team

Become a vital member of the Provider Solutions & Development team as a full-time Advanced Practice Provider in our ExpressCare division. We are dedicated to delivering community-oriented healthcare services that prioritize work-life balance, offering a flexible 3-day work week.

Role Overview

As an Advanced Practice Provider, you will play a crucial role in addressing patient needs by providing both in-person and virtual care. Our ExpressCare clinics serve as essential access points, alleviating patient overflow from various healthcare settings. Your daily responsibilities will include engaging in diverse clinical procedures that require critical thinking and adaptability.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ct 30 twenty-minute patient appointments within a 12-hour shift.
  • Collaborate with a medical assistant to ensure optimal patient care.
  • Respond proactively to the healthcare needs of the community.
